Tony Ray Jones – a very British photographer
The National Media Museum holds the Tony Ray Jones Archive. Consisting of vintage(negatyw) and modern prints, contact sheets(odbitka), transparencies(klisze), notebooks, book dummies and ephemera(, it offers a uniquely full exploration of this important and influential photographer’s short yet prolific career. Greg Hobson will talk about the background to Ray Jones’ work and his influences and motivations during a pivotal period in British photographic history.
Greg Hobson is Curator of Photographs at the National Media Museum. Recent projects include 'Animalism', and Neeta Madahar's Bradford Fellowship exhibition. He is currently working on solo exhibitions with Simon Roberts, David Spero and Mark Neville and a thematic exhibition looking at photography and murder. He is actively developing the Museum's Collections strategies, in particular in the acquisition of key British works of photography. He manages the Museum's Photography Bursary, which supports the work of emerging photographers and is now in its fourth year. He is also contributing to the curatorial development of the Museum's plans for a London gallery space.
